BZX884S-C22YL Equivalent & Substitute Parts
Part Overview
The BZX884S-C22YL is a Zener diode manufactured by Nexperia USA Inc., rated at 22.05 V nominal with 365 mW maximum power dissipation. This component is classified as obsolete, indicating discontinuation from active production. The part is housed in a SOD-882 surface mount package (DFN1006BD-2) and is designed for voltage regulation and protection applications in electronic circuits. Due to its obsolete status, identification of equivalent substitute parts is necessary for ongoing design support, maintenance, and new production requirements.
Substiute Parts
Key Parameters
| Parameter | Value | Unit |
|---|---|---|
| Voltage - Zener (Nominal) | 22.05 | V |
| Tolerance | ±5.67% | % |
| Power - Maximum | 365 | mW |
| Impedance (Maximum) | 55 | Ohms |
| Current - Reverse Leakage @ Vr | 50 | nA @ 15.4 V |
| Voltage - Forward (Maximum) @ If | 900 | mV @ 10 mA |
| Operating Temperature (Junction) | 150 | °C |
| Mounting Type | Surface Mount | — |
| Package / Case | SOD-882 | — |
| Supplier Device Package | DFN1006BD-2 | — |
| RoHS Status | ROHS3 Compliant | — |
| Moisture Sensitivity Level | 1 (Unlimited) | — |

Parameter Comparison
| Parameter | BZX884S-C22YL (Main) | BZX884S-C22-QYL (Substitute) | Compatibility |
|---|---|---|---|
| Voltage - Zener (Nominal) | 22.05 V | 22 V | Compatible |
| Tolerance | ±5.67% | ±1.82% | Compatible |
| Power - Maximum | 365 mW | 365 mW | Identical |
| Impedance (Maximum) | 55 Ohms | 55 Ohms | Identical |
| Current - Reverse Leakage @ Vr | 50 nA @ 15.4 V | 50 nA @ 15.4 V | Identical |
| Voltage - Forward (Maximum) @ If | 900 mV @ 10 mA | 900 mV @ 10 mA | Identical |
| Operating Temperature (Junction) | 150°C | 150°C | Identical |
| Mounting Type | Surface Mount | Surface Mount | Identical |
| Package / Case | SOD-882 | SOD-882 | Identical |
| Supplier Device Package | DFN1006BD-2 | DFN1006BD-2 | Identical |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ant | Identical |
| Moisture Sensitivity Level | 1 (Unlimited) | 1 (Unlimited) | Identical |
| Product Status | Obsolete | Active | Substitute is Active |
| Grade | — | Automotive | Substitute has Automotive Grade |
| Qualification | — | AEC-Q100 | Substitute has AEC-Q100 Qualification |
Engineering Selection Recommendations
The BZX884S-C22-QYL is the direct substitute for the obsolete BZX884S-C22YL. Selection of this substitute part is based on the following engineering factors:
Product Status: The substitute part maintains active production status, ensuring long-term availability and supply chain continuity compared to the obsolete main part.
Electrical Equivalence: Both parts operate at nominally equivalent Zener voltage levels (22.05 V vs. 22 V), with identical maximum power dissipation (365 mW), impedance (55 Ohms), and thermal characteristics (150°C junction temperature). The substitute exhibits superior voltage tolerance (±1.82% vs. ±5.67%), providing tighter voltage regulation performance.
Mechanical Compatibility: Identical package configuration (SOD-882 / DFN1006BD-2) and surface mount mounting type ensure direct board-level compatibility without layout modifications.
Compliance & Certification: Both parts maintain ROHS3 compliance and MSL 1 rating. The substitute part carries Automotive Grade designation and AEC-Q100 qualification, indicating enhanced reliability validation suitable for demanding applications.
Supply Availability: The substitute part demonstrates significantly higher inventory levels (10,860 Pcs vs. 750 Pcs), supporting production requirements and reducing procurement risk.
Frequently Asked Questions (FAQ)
Q: Can the BZX884S-C22-QYL directly replace the BZX884S-C22YL in existing designs?
A: Yes. Both parts share identical electrical ratings (365 mW power, 55 Ohms impedance, 150°C operating temperature), identical package configuration (SOD-882 / DFN1006BD-2), and identical compliance status (ROHS3, MSL 1). The nominal Zener voltage difference (22.05 V vs. 22 V) falls within acceptable circuit tolerance margins for typical voltage regulation applications.
Q: What is the significance of the improved tolerance specification on the substitute part?
A: The BZX884S-C22-QYL exhibits ±1.82% voltage tolerance compared to ±5.67% on the main part. This tighter tolerance specification results in more precise voltage regulation and reduced variation across production batches, beneficial for applications requiring stable reference voltages.
Q: Does the Automotive Grade designation on the substitute part affect compatibility?
A: No. Automotive Grade and AEC-Q100 qualification indicate enhanced reliability validation and extended environmental testing. These certifications do not restrict use in non-automotive applications and represent a performance upgrade over the main part.
Q: Are there any package or mounting differences between these parts?
A: No. Both parts use identical SOD-882 surface mount packages with DFN1006BD-2 supplier device package designation. No PCB layout or assembly process modifications are required.
Q: Why is the substitute part listed as active while the main part is obsolete?
A: The BZX884S-C22-QYL represents the current production equivalent within Nexperia's Zener diode product line. The obsolete status of the main part indicates discontinuation from active manufacturing, making the substitute the recommended long-term solution for new designs and ongoing production support.
Q: Are moisture sensitivity levels equivalent between these parts?
A: Yes. Both parts carry MSL 1 (Unlimited) rating, indicating identical moisture sensitivity characteristics and identical handling, storage, and reflow requirements.
